Applied Optoelectronics, Inc. (AAOI) is a leading provider of fiber-optic networking products, primarily serving the internet data center, cable television (CATV), telecommunications (telecom), and fiber-to-the-home (FTTH) markets. With a vertically integrated manufacturing model and a strong focus on innovation, the company has established itself as a key player in the rapidly growing fiber-optic networking industry.

Company History and Overview Applied Optoelectronics was founded in 1997 and is headquartered in Sugar Land, Texas. The company designs, manufactures, and integrates a wide range of optical communications products, from components and subassemblies to complete turn-key equipment. Its vertically integrated model allows for rapid product development, fast response times to customer requests, and greater control over product quality and manufacturing costs.

The company operates manufacturing and research and development facilities in the United States, Taiwan, and China. In the U.S., the Sugar Land facility primarily focuses on laser chip and component production, while the Taiwan and China locations manufacture optical components, transceivers, and optical equipment systems. This global footprint enables Applied Optoelectronics to leverage cost advantages and serve its international customer base effectively.

In its early years, the company focused on building its manufacturing and research and development capabilities across its facilities. Over time, Applied Optoelectronics has faced various challenges, including a sales and use tax assessment from the Texas Comptroller's Office in 2016-2019, which the company vigorously defended. In 2021-2022, the company navigated supply chain pressures and inflationary costs while continuing to invest in expanding its production capacity and product portfolio.

In September 2022, Applied Optoelectronics announced plans to divest its manufacturing facilities in China and certain transceiver business assets. However, in September 2023, the company terminated this agreement after the buyer failed to satisfy certain material obligations. This resulted in the buyer initiating arbitration proceedings, which the company is currently defending against.

Financial Performance and Ratios Applied Optoelectronics has experienced significant financial challenges in recent years, as evidenced by its financial performance. For the fiscal year ended December 31, 2023, the company reported revenue of $217.65 million and a net loss of $56.05 million, or a loss of $1.75 per diluted share. This marked the third consecutive year of declining revenue and widening losses for the company. Operating cash flow for 2023 was -$7.93 million, while free cash flow was -$17.60 million.

For the third quarter of 2024, the company reported revenue of $65.15 million, representing a 4.2% increase year-over-year. This growth was primarily driven by a 104% increase in CATV revenue, which offset a 16% decline in data center revenue due to price reductions and lower non-recurring engineering revenue. However, the company still reported a net loss of $17.76 million for the quarter, with operating cash flow of -$14.44 million and free cash flow of -$20.50 million.

The company's financial ratios also reflect its ongoing struggles. As of September 30, 2024, Applied Optoelectronics had a current ratio of 1.61 and a quick ratio of 1.06, indicating potential liquidity concerns. The company's debt-to-equity ratio stood at 0.52, suggesting a moderate level of leverage. Additionally, the company's return on assets (ROA) and return on equity (ROE) were -19.73% and -39.99%, respectively, further highlighting the need for operational improvements.

In terms of liquidity, Applied Optoelectronics had $41.37 million in cash, cash equivalents, and restricted cash as of September 30, 2024. The company has credit facilities with banks in China totaling $52.80 million, of which $29.48 million was outstanding as of Q3 2024. Additionally, Applied Optoelectronics has issued $80.21 million in convertible senior notes due 2026.

Operational and Market Dynamics Applied Optoelectronics serves four key end-markets: internet data centers, CATV, telecom, and FTTH. The company's vertically integrated manufacturing model and focus on higher-performance segments within these markets have been instrumental in driving its growth in recent years.

In the internet data center market, Applied Optoelectronics has benefited from the increasing use of higher-capacity optical networking technology as a replacement for older, lower-speed optical interconnects. The company has also seen growing demand for its 400G and 800G transceiver products, which are critical components for the build-out of next-generation AI-focused data center architectures. In the third quarter of 2024, the data center segment accounted for 62.8% of Applied Optoelectronics' total revenue, compared to 78.0% in the same period in 2023. The company has experienced increased demand from major data center customers but also faced pricing reductions for certain data center products earlier in 2024.

Within the CATV market, the company has seen a significant ramp-up in orders for its 1.8 GHz amplifier products as cable television service providers transition from the DOCSIS 3.1 to the DOCSIS 4.0 standard. This transition is expected to drive further growth in the coming years as operators upgrade their networks. In the third quarter of 2024, the CATV segment accounted for 32.2% of total revenue, up from 16.4% in the same period in 2023. However, CATV demand was lower in the first nine months of 2024 compared to the prior year period, due to the pending technology transition from older DOCSIS 3.1 to newer DOCSIS 4.0 standards.

In the telecom market, Applied Optoelectronics has benefited from the deployment of new high-speed fiber-optic networks by telecom network operators, including the rollout of 5G networks. However, the company has experienced some fluctuations in this segment, with revenue varying from quarter to quarter. In the third quarter of 2024, the telecom segment accounted for 4.3% of total revenue, down from 5.0% in the same period in 2023.

The FTTH market has also been a focus for Applied Optoelectronics, as the company has seen continued passive optical network (PON) deployments and system updates among telecom service providers. This segment has represented a smaller portion of the company's overall revenue compared to the other key markets, accounting for less than 1% of total revenue in recent periods.

Guidance and Outlook For the fourth quarter of 2024, Applied Optoelectronics provided guidance indicating that it expects revenue to be in the range of $94 million to $104 million, with non-GAAP gross margins expected to be between 27.5% and 29.5%. The company also anticipates non-GAAP net income to be in the range of a loss of $1.9 million to income of $1.7 million, or a loss of $0.04 per share to earnings of $0.04 per share, using a weighted average basic share count of approximately 46 million shares.

It's worth noting that for the third quarter of 2024, Applied Optoelectronics had provided guidance for revenue between $60 million to $66 million, non-GAAP gross margin of 24% to 26%, and non-GAAP loss per share of $0.14 to $0.20. The company's actual results for Q3 2024 were at the high end of the revenue guidance range at $65.2 million, within the gross margin guidance at 25%, but slightly worse than expected for non-GAAP loss per share at $0.21.

Management has expressed optimism about the long-term demand drivers for both the company's data center and CATV businesses. The continued adoption of generative AI technologies and the ongoing DOCSIS 4.0 transition among cable providers are expected to drive increased demand for Applied Optoelectronics' products in the coming years.

Risks and Challenges Despite the company's efforts to capitalize on industry trends, Applied Optoelectronics faces several risks and challenges that have contributed to its financial struggles in recent years. These include:

1. Customer Concentration: A significant portion of the company's revenue is derived from a limited number of large customers, which exposes it to concentration risk.

2. Pricing Pressure: The highly competitive nature of the fiber-optic networking industry has led to pricing pressure, which has impacted the company's gross margins. This was evident in the recent price reductions for certain data center products.

3. Manufacturing Challenges: The company has faced difficulties in optimizing its manufacturing processes, particularly in its CATV segment, which has affected its profitability.

4. Regulatory and Geopolitical Risks: Changes in government regulations, trade policies, and geopolitical tensions could disrupt the company's global operations and supply chain, particularly given its presence in the United States, Taiwan, and China.

5. Technological Advancements: Rapid technological changes in the industry require the company to continuously invest in research and development to maintain its competitive edge.

6. Financial Performance: The company's ongoing net losses, negative cash flows, and reliance on debt financing pose challenges to its long-term financial stability.
